Course Content

• Understanding the Diverse Needs of Youth: Intersectionality and Cultural Identity
• Culturally Responsive Counseling Techniques: Building Rapport and Trust
• Addressing Microaggressions and Bias in Youth Counseling
• Family Systems and Cultural Influences on Youth Mental Health
• Cultural Competence in Crisis Intervention with Youth
• Ethical Considerations in Culturally Diverse Youth Counseling
• Working with Immigrant and Refugee Youth: Trauma-Informed Approaches
• Advocacy and Social Justice in Youth Mental Health: Policy and Systemic Barriers
• Developing Culturally Adapted Interventions for Youth
• Self-Reflection and Cultural Humility in Practice: Ongoing Professional Development

Career path

Career Role Description
Youth Counselor (Cultural Competence) Provides culturally sensitive counseling to young people, addressing diverse needs and backgrounds. High demand in multicultural UK settings.
Youth Worker (Multicultural Engagement) Works with diverse youth groups, fostering inclusion and promoting positive cultural interactions. Crucial role in community development initiatives.
Educational Psychologist (Cross-Cultural Understanding) Assesses and supports young people's learning needs within a multicultural context. Expertise in cultural influences on child development.
Social Worker (Ethnic Minority Focus) Specializes in working with ethnic minority youth, addressing specific challenges and advocating for their wellbeing. High need across the UK.
